THE FORMER PRESIDENT PLEADS "NOT GUILTY" TO 37 FELONY CHARGES IN MIAMI COURTROOM

 

Sketching of the court appearance by Jane Rosenberg that may become Trump's first cover for the New Yorker magazine.

Former President Donald J. Trump appeared before Magistrate Judge John Goodman at 3PM Eastern Daylight Time in a Miami, Florida courtroom to plead "not guilty" to 37 felony charges in the so-called documents case.

Dozens of Trump supporters in red hats, carrying American flags and chanting "Miami for Trump" and "Cubans for Trump" welcomed the former president's motorcade.

Trump has referred to the whole process as a "witch hunt" and, as always, pledges to have the country's next attorney general go after Joe Biden.

Jack Smith, Special Counsel to Department of Justice

Earlier in the day, Trump used his floundering new media site, Trump Social, to denounce Jack Smith, a special DOJ counsel, as a "thug," who he said had "manufactured evidence" in the case.
